Good Faith Estimate

You have the right to receive a “Good Faith Estimate” explaining how much your medical care will cost.

Under federal law, healthcare providers are required to give patients who don’t have insurance, or who are not using insurance, an estimate of the expected charges for medical services.

​

Your Rights

  • You have the right to receive a Good Faith Estimate for the total expected cost of any non-emergency services.
    This includes related costs such as physical therapy sessions, assessments, and any prescribed home exercise or wellness services.

  • Your provider will give you a written Good Faith Estimate at least one (1) business day before your scheduled appointment or service.

  • You may also request a Good Faith Estimate at any time before booking an appointment.

  • If you receive a bill that is $400 or more than your Good Faith Estimate, you have the right to dispute the bill.

Be sure to keep a copy or photo of your Good Faith Estimate for your records.

​

Disclaimers

  • You may be recommended additional services or treatments as part of your care that must be scheduled or requested separately and are not reflected in this Good Faith Estimate.

  • This estimate reflects what is reasonably expected at the time it is issued. Actual services, items, or charges may differ depending on your individual treatment needs.

  • You have the right to initiate a patient–provider dispute if the actual billed charges are substantially higher than the expected charges included in your estimate.
    Please contact our office for information on how to begin this process. Doing so will not affect the quality of care you receive.

  • A Good Faith Estimate is not a contract and does not require you to receive services from any provider or facility listed.
